Scope and content

An in-depth analysis of the Orders of Architecture according to the Greeks, Romans and Modern Architects, covering the Tuscan, Doric, Ionic, Corinthian and Composite Orders. Each plate has an accomponying description and are all to scale with dimensions. Plates included are: Tuscan-Palladio, Scamozzi, Serlio, Vignola; Doric-Parthenon at Athens, Temple of Theseus, Great Temple at Paestum, Temple of Apollo at Delos, Portico of Philip, Temple at Corinth, Propylaeum at Athens, Portico of Augustus, Theatre of Marcellus at Rome, Doric Order at Albano, Baths at Diocletian, Palladio, Scamozzi, Vignola, Mutuled Doric, Viola, Delorme; Ionic-Ionic Temple on the Ilissus, Temple of Minerva Polias at Athens, Temple of Erectheus at Athens, Various Grecian Ionic Capitals, Temple of Fortuna Virilis, Theatre of Marcellus, Bath of Diocletian, Palladio, Scamozzi, Vignola, Serlio, Alberti; Corinthian-Ionic Volute, Lantern of Demosthenes at Athens, Temple of Jupiter Olympius, Incantada at Salonica, Arch of Theseus at Athens, Temple of Jupiter Stator at Rome, Jupiter Tonans, Portico of the Pantheon, Interior of the Pantheon, Forum of Nerva, Temple of Antoninus and Faustina, Nero's Frontispiece, Arch of Constantine, Temple of Mars the Avenger, Basilica of Antoninus, Temple of the Sibyl at Tivoli, Palladio, Scamozzi, Vignola, Serlio, Alberti; Composite-Arch of Titus, Arch of Septimius Severus, Baths of Diocletian, Palladio, Scamozzi, Vignola, Caryatides of the Temple of Pandrosus, Caryatide by Gougeon, Entablatures, Methods of Diminishing Columns, Ancient Doorways and Windows, Doorways by Vignola, Soffits of Architraves, Ornaments of Mouldings, Capitals and Mouldings.
